Understanding Privacy Concerns in Facial Recognition Technology

Facial recognition technology involves capturing and analyzing unique facial features to identify individuals. This capability raises significant privacy concerns, particularly regarding data collection and storage without explicit consent. Such practices may infringe upon personal privacy rights and lead to unauthorized surveillance.

Privacy implications of facial recognition systems extend to the potential misuse of biometric data. Unauthorized access or hacking can result in data breaches, exposing sensitive information. These risks heighten public apprehension about how facial data is protected and utilized by both private and government entities.

The widespread deployment of facial recognition systems often occurs in public spaces, blurring the line between security and privacy. Citizens may feel constantly monitored, which can erode personal anonymity. The lack of transparency about data collection and processing further amplifies these privacy concerns.

Legal Frameworks Governing Facial Recognition and Privacy

Legal frameworks regulating facial recognition and privacy vary significantly across jurisdictions, reflecting differing priorities and technological considerations. These laws aim to balance innovation with individual rights, yet many still lack comprehensive coverage of emerging privacy concerns.

In many regions, existing data protection laws, such as the General Data Protection Regulation (GDPR) in the European Union, impose strict requirements on biometric data processing. These include explicit consent, purpose limitation, and data security obligations. However, enforcement and clarity remain areas of ongoing development.

Key legal measures often involve regulations on surveillance, transparency, and accountability. Several countries are enacting specialized laws to address facial recognition specifically. These include statutes that restrict use in public spaces, mandate privacy impact assessments, and establish oversight authorities.

The legal landscape is marked by ongoing debates and legal challenges, as authorities and privacy advocates seek to define the boundaries of lawful facial recognition use. As technology evolves, so too must the legal frameworks governing facial recognition and privacy to protect fundamental rights effectively.

False Positives and Discrimination Implications

False positives in facial recognition systems occur when an individual is incorrectly identified as someone else, often leading to wrongful suspicion or legal action. These errors can disproportionately affect marginalized groups, raising serious privacy concerns and risking discrimination.

Discrimination implications emerge when facial recognition technology exhibits biases against certain racial, ethnic, or gender groups. Studies have shown higher misidentification rates for minority populations, which can perpetuate existing social inequalities and undermine privacy rights.

The consequences of false positives and biased outcomes include unwarranted surveillance, wrongful arrests, and social stigmatization. Such issues underscore the importance of robust legal frameworks and transparent policies to prevent misuse and protect individual privacy.

Case Studies Highlighting Privacy Breaches

Several notable incidents exemplify the privacy breaches caused by facial recognition systems. For example, in 2020, Clearview AI faced legal challenges after it collected billions of images from social media without user consent, raising serious privacy concerns. This case underscored the risks associated with data scraping practices and the potential misuse of personal images.

Another significant case involved the use of facial recognition by law enforcement agencies in the UK, where investigations revealed that numerous matches were false positives, disproportionately affecting minority communities. These incidents highlighted flaws in algorithm accuracy and the privacy risks from wrongful identification.

Legal disputes have also emerged from privacy violations in the United States, where private companies employed facial recognition to track consumers in retail environments without explicit consent. Such cases emphasize the importance of transparency and lawful data handling in safeguarding individual rights.

These case studies demonstrate how privacy breaches arising from facial recognition systems can lead to legal repercussions, loss of public trust, and the need for stricter regulation under the Facial Recognition Law.
